Blonde Orange Brownie Ingredients
Get ready to create something delightful with these Blonde Orange Brownies!
For the Brownies
• Unsalted Butter – 1 cup (226 g); adds moisture and richness—substitute with margarine for a dairy-free treat.
• Granulated Sugar – 1½ cups (300 g); this provides sweetness and structure—try brown sugar for a deeper flavor.
• Large Eggs – 3; helps bind ingredients and gives structure—use room temperature eggs for better mixing.
• Orange Zest – 1 tsp; enhances the orange flavor—fresh zest gives the best taste, and dried can be used in a pinch.
• Freshly Squeezed Orange Juice – 3 Tbsp; adds moisture and citrus flavor—swap with lemon juice for a bright twist.
• All-Purpose Flour – 1 cup (120 g); gives structure—spoon and level for accurate measurement; consider gluten-free options.
• Salt – 1 tsp; balances sweetness—no substitutes needed.
For the Cream Cheese Frosting
• Cream Cheese – 8 oz (226 g); forms the base of the frosting, adding creaminess—Neufchâtel works for lower fat content.
• Unsalted Butter – 4 Tbsp (57 g); contributes to a smooth consistency in the frosting.
• Orange Zest – 2 Tbsp; amplifies the orange flavor in the frosting, making it zestier.
• Powdered Sugar – 2 cups (240 g); sweetens and thickens the frosting—no substitutions recommended for the best texture.

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Blonde Orange Brownies
Step 1: Preheat and Prepare
Begin by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). While it warms up, grease a 9×13-inch baking dish thoroughly with butter or non-stick spray. This important step ensures your Blonde Orange Brownies release easily after baking, allowing for perfect squares when cut. Set the prepared dish aside as you gather and mix your ingredients.
Step 2: Cream Butter and Sugar
In a large mixing bowl, combine 1 cup of unsalted butter and 1½ cups of granulated sugar. Using an electric mixer, beat the mixture on medium speed until it becomes light and fluffy—a process that usually takes about 2-3 minutes. You should see a pale color that indicates the sugar has dissolved well, setting a perfect foundation for your brownies.
Step 3: Incorporate Eggs
Next, add 3 large eggs to the creamed mixture, introducing each egg one at a time. Mix well for about 30 seconds after each addition. This method ensures each egg integrates fully, providing the structure that keeps your Blonde Orange Brownies moist and tender. The batter will become slightly thicker and more cohesive as you mix.
Step 4: Add Citrus Joy
Introduce 1 teaspoon of fresh orange zest and 3 tablespoons of freshly squeezed orange juice to the egg mixture. Blend everything together on low speed until fully combined. The bright aroma of citrus will fill your kitchen, signaling that the flavor is infusing into your batter, setting the stage for those delightful Blonde Orange Brownies.
Step 5: Mix in Dry Ingredients
Gradually sift in 1 cup of all-purpose flour and 1 teaspoon of salt, mixing gently until just combined. Avoid overmixing at this stage to keep your brownies tender. The batter should be slightly thick and well-blended, with no visible flour, ensuring a perfectly moist texture when baked.
Step 6: Spread the Batter
Pour the brownie batter into your prepared baking dish. Use a silicone spatula to spread the mixture evenly, smoothing the top to create a level surface. This will help your Blonde Orange Brownies cook evenly. Place the baking dish in the preheated oven and bake for 25-30 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ean or with a few moist crumbs.
Step 7: Prepare the Cream Cheese Frosting
While the brownies bake, make the cream cheese frosting. In a mixing bowl, beat together 8 ounces of cream cheese and 4 tablespoons of unsalted butter until smooth and creamy. This mixture should be well-combined within a couple of minutes, forming a delightful base for your frosting atop the brownies.
Step 8: Flavor the Frosting
Add 2 tablespoons of orange zest and 2 cups of powdered sugar to the cream cheese mixture. Mix on low speed until incorporated, then increase to medium speed for about 1-2 minutes. The frosting will become thick and creamy, ready to enhance the citrus flavor of your Blonde Orange Brownies.
Step 9: Frost the Brownies
Once the blondies are out of the oven, allow them to cool for about 10 minutes in the pan. Use a fork to pierce the surface gently, which allows the frosting to settle into the brownies. Spread the cream cheese frosting generously over the warm brownies, creating an irresistible topping.
Step 10: Chill and Serve
For the best results, place your frosted brownies in the refrigerator to chill for at least 30 minutes. This helps the frosting set and makes cutting easier. Once chilled, cut into squares and serve. How to Store and Freeze Blonde Orange Brownies
Room Temperature: Store leftover Blonde Orange Brownies in an airtight container for up to 3 days. Keep them in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ight to maintain freshness.
Fridge: For an extended shelf life, keep brownies covered in the refrigerator for up to 5 days. Chilling enhances the flavors and allows the cream cheese frosting to set beautifully.
Freezer: Freeze Blonde Orange Brownies for up to 2 months. Wrap each piece in plastic wrap followed by aluminum foil to prevent freezer burn. Thaw overnight in the fridge before enjoying.
Reheating: If you prefer them warm, reheat individual squares in the microwave for about 10-15 seconds, just until soft—enjoy that delightful citrus flavor fresh out of the oven!

Expert Tips for Blonde Orange Brownies
- Room Temperature Ingredients: Ensure your unsalted butter and eggs are at room temperature for optimal blending, resulting in a smoother batter.
- Avoid Overmixing: Once you add the flour, mix just until combined; overmixing can lead to tough brownies rather than the desired moist texture of your Blonde Orange Brownies.
- Toothpick Test: Insert a toothpick into the center to check doneness; it should come out clean or with a few moist crumbs for perfect brownies.
- Frosting Consistency: Adjust the orange juice in your frosting for your preferred thickness—it should be spreadable but not runny.
- Chill for Better Cuts: Allow frosted brownies to chill in the refrigerator for at least 30 minutes before cutting; this helps create cleaner, more appealing squares for serving.

What if my brownies are too dry?
If your Blonde Orange Brownies turn out dry, this is often due to overmixing the batter after adding flour or baking them too long. Next time, mix just until combined and keep an eye on baking time; the toothpick test should show a few moist crumbs for perfect results.
